'Animal' actress Triptii Dimri has said that her parents were "rattled" after watching her intimate scene with Ranbir Kapoor.

Actress Triptii Dimri has become hugely popular after starring in Sandeep Reddy Vanga's 'Animal', in which she played the character of a woman who ends up honey-trapping Ranbir Kapoor's character. Her involvement in the movie, and her character being asked to lick the protagonist’s shoe, stirred a massive controversy. As a whole, 'Animal' was bashed for promoting toxic masculinity, however, the film went on to do a business of more than Rs 500 crore in India. Triptii Dimri has given several acclaimed performances in movies like 'Laila Majnu', 'Bulbbul' and 'Qala', however, it was through her role in 'Animal', that the actress earned the moniker of "national crush". 

In the latest entertainment news, Triptii Dimri has revealed how her parents reacted to her intimate scene with Ranbir Kapoor in 'Animal'.

“My parents were completely rattled when they saw it. We had to have a long discussion on why that scene was crucial,” Indian Express quoted Triptii as saying.

Reacting to her performance in 'Animal', Triptii said, "I’ve only received praise so far. I know my reasons for doing the film. Sandeep sir was clear that it was going to be a small role, but I found the character interesting. If we start making decisions based on what audiences are going to say, then as actors, we won’t ever be able to do what we want to do." 

"I want to choose roles that push me out of my comfort zone. There’s a lot of advice on offer and I listen to it all, but it comes down to instinct. I might make mistakes along the way, but I’m allowed to," she added.

On the work front, Triptii Dimri will soon be sharing the screen with Kartik Aryan in 'Bhool Bhulaiyaa 3'. She also has 'Mere Mehboob Mere Sanam' and 'Vicky Vidya Ka Woh Wala Video' in her kitty.

Speaking of 'Animal', the 2023 Hindi movie collected more than Rs 500 crore in India. Globally, it ended its run with a collection of more than Rs 900 crore.

The 2023 Hindi movie continues to receive criticism on social media for its portrayal of toxic masculinity, misogyny and violence. Recently, Ranbir Kapoor won the Filmfare Award for Best Actor for his performance in ‘Animal’.
